package huffman_test
import (
"bytes"
"io"
"reflect"
"testing"
"github.com/teeworlds-go/huffman/v2"
)
func TestReaderRead(t *testing.T) {
table := []struct {
Name string
Compressed []byte
Want []byte
Comment string
}{
{
Name: "read foo",
Compressed: []byte{0x74, 0xde, 0x16, 0xd9, 0x22, 0xc5, 0x0d},
Want: []byte("foo"),
},
{
Name: "match huffman py",
Compressed: []byte{0x4a, 0x42, 0x88, 0x4a, 0x6e, 0x16, 0xba, 0x31, 0x46, 0xa2, 0x84, 0x9e, 0xbf, 0xe2, 0x06},
Want: []byte{0x40, 0x02, 0x02, 0x02, 0x00, 0x40, 0x07, 0x03, 0x22, 0x01, 0x00, 0x01, 0x00, 0x01, 0x08, 0x40, 0x01, 0x04, 0x0b},
Comment: "https://github.com/ChillerDragon/huffman-py/blob/d1f9e280fdf57b2f145fa896c095128ea752cab5/tests/basic_test.py#L5-L7",
},
{
Name: "real snap single",
Compressed: []byte{
0x7d, 0x8d, 0x29, 0x15, 0xa8, 0x2b, 0xf4, 0xd9, 0xc7, 0x9e, 0xad, 0x2d, 0xda, 0x8c, 0xf5, 0x35,
0x22, 0xac, 0xaf, 0xa3, 0x1f, 0xb4, 0x07, 0xe2, 0x4a, 0xc3, 0xfa, 0x3a, 0x9a, 0xd4, 0xbe, 0xbe,
0x1e, 0xef, 0x9f, 0xac, 0xb8, 0x01,
},
Want: []byte{
0x00, 0x36, 0x11, 0x9a, 0x01, 0x9b, 0x01, 0xa2, 0x9d, 0x04, 0x2d, 0x00, 0x03, 0x00, 0x06, 0x00,
0x00, 0x01, 0x00, 0x0a, 0x00, 0x84, 0x01, 0xb0, 0xe6, 0x01, 0x91, 0x26, 0x00, 0x80, 0x02, 0x00,
0x00, 0x00, 0x40, 0x00, 0x00, 0xb0, 0xe6, 0x01, 0x90, 0x26, 0x00, 0x00, 0x0a, 0x00, 0x0a, 0x01,
0x00, 0x00, 0x00, 0x0b, 0x00, 0x08, 0x00, 0x00,
},
Comment: "https://github.com/ChillerDragon/huffman-tw/blob/46f419467bc7ea776074e2b3f1b332d89a9cdf9e/spec/03_real_traffic.rb#L30-L40",
},
{
Name: "huffman TW ABC",
Compressed: []byte{188, 181, 98, 92, 113, 3},
Want: []byte("ABC"),
Comment: "https://github.com/ChillerDragon/huffman-tw/blob/2268be9e018758f44b42aaf90d232a2180a7cc0b/spec/02_basic_spec.rb#L28",
},
{},
}
for _, test := range table {
t.Run(test.Name, func(t *testing.T) {
readTest(t, test.Compressed, test.Want)
})
}
}
func readTest(t *testing.T, compressed, want []byte) {
// must start with 1
// increase size of buffer
// we want to also have a buffer that is bigger than the compressed data
// which is why we add +1 to the length of the compressed
for i := 1; i < len(compressed)+1; i++ {
var (
r = huffman.NewReader(bytes.NewReader(compressed))
smallBuffer = make([]byte, i)
output = bytes.NewBuffer(make([]byte, 0, len(want)))
)
// we pass a small buffer to io.CopyBuffer to test if the reader is able to handle continuous streams
// calling the Read method multiple times
written, err := io.CopyBuffer(output, r, smallBuffer)
if err != nil {
t.Fatal(err)
}
got := output.Bytes()
if written != int64(len(got)) {
t.Fatalf("wanted written bytes %d, got %d", len(got), written)
}
if !reflect.DeepEqual(got, want) {
t.Fatalf("got %v, wanted %v", got, want)
}
}
}
